Brown Sausage in a Large Skillet

Use a touch of olive oil

With your pasta cooking or set aside, the next critical step is to brown the sausage, which will form the hearty base of your `skillet dinner`. Begin by adding just a touch of olive oil to a large, heavy-bottomed skillet or a cast-iron pan over medium-high heat. While some sausages render enough fat on their own, a little olive oil helps prevent sticking and ensures a beautiful, even browning. Once the oil is shimmering, add your ground sausage, breaking it up with a spoon as it cooks. Stir frequently to ensure all sides are evenly browned and cooked through, typically for about 5-7 minutes depending on the type and quantity of sausage.

Browning the sausage isn’t just about cooking it; it’s about developing deep, savory flavors through the Maillard reaction, which adds incredible depth to the final dish. Ensure there are no pink bits remaining. Once fully cooked, you may choose to drain off any excess fat from the skillet, depending on your preference and the fat content of your chosen sausage. Leaving a small amount of rendered fat can add to the richness of the sauce, but too much can make the dish greasy. Sausage with Honey Garlic Sauce Simmers

Let sauce thicken until glossy

Once your sausage is beautifully browned and any excess fat has been drained, it’s time to introduce the star of the show: the `sticky honey garlic` sauce. Pour the prepared sauce directly into the skillet with the cooked sausage. Stir everything together thoroughly, ensuring that every piece of sausage is coated with the aromatic mixture. The immediate aroma that fills your kitchen will be incredibly inviting, hinting at the deliciousness to come.

Now, bring the mixture to a gentle simmer over medium heat. The key here is to allow the sauce to reduce and thicken. As it simmers, the honey will caramelize slightly, and the liquids will evaporate, leaving behind a rich, `glossy` coating that perfectly clings to the sausage. This process typically takes about 5-8 minutes, but keep an eye on it. Stir occasionally to prevent sticking and ensure even thickening. You’ll know it’s ready when the sauce has a beautiful sheen and coats the back of a spoon, creating that desirable `sticky` consistency. Customize Your Sticky Honey Garlic Sausage Pasta Skillet

Adjust sauce sweetness and spice levels

One of the most appealing aspects of this `sausage pasta` `skillet dinner` is its incredible flexibility. The core recipe provides a fantastic foundation, but it’s remarkably easy to adapt it to your personal taste preferences or what you have on hand. When it comes to the `sticky honey garlic` sauce, you are the chef in charge of its `sweet and savory` balance and spice. If you prefer a sweeter profile, feel free to add an extra tablespoon or two of honey. For those who enjoy a little more zing, a greater quantity of red pepper flakes or even a dash of sriracha can really kick up the heat. Similarly, a bit more soy sauce can deepen the umami, while a squeeze of lime juice at the end can brighten the entire dish. Don’t be afraid to taste as you go and adjust until the sauce hits your perfect note.

Any pasta type works wonderfully here

Beyond the sauce, the choice of pasta offers another avenue for customization. While shorter, textured pasta shapes like penne, rotini, or fusilli are excellent for capturing the `glossy` sauce, this recipe is incredibly forgiving. Long pasta such as spaghetti or linguine can be just as delicious, providing a different eating experience. Even smaller pasta varieties like ditalini or elbow macaroni would work well, especially if you’re aiming for a dish with a more casserole-like consistency. Furthermore, consider adding vegetables to boost the nutritional value and add extra color and texture. Broccoli florets, sliced bell peppers, spinach, or snap peas can be stirred in during the last few minutes of simmering, allowing them to soften slightly while retaining a pleasant crunch.
